We are looking for a Solution Architect to bridge the gap between our public API, our data, and our customers’ Martech stacks. as well as possess the expertise to work with their existing code and data. In this role, you’ll work closely with sales, prospects, third-party developers, and Systems Integrators (SIs) to design and prototype solutions that unlock the full potential of our platform within their ecosystems.  Additionally, you will occasionally assist as a Sales Engineer, providing technical expertise during the sales cycle.

About the Role

As a Solution Architect, you will play a crucial role in assisting new sales deals by helping prospects integrate our product into their Martech stack. You will guide prospects and third-party development teams in leveraging our public API to build seamless workflows, automate processes, and drive value from day one.

You will partner with the sales team to remove technical barriers, design API-based integrations, and showcase innovative ways to connect our platform with Martech tools, MAPs, BI tools, Personalization tools and other marketing platforms. Additionally, you will work with Systems Integrators (SIs), digital agencies, and third-party developers to facilitate large-scale implementations.  Furthermore, you will provide valuable insights from your customer interactions to contribute to the Roadmapping process with Product Management and Engineering.

Responsibilities

Pre-Sales Technical Consultation

  • Partner with Account Executives to engage with prospects and their technical teams, Campaign developers, third-party developers, or Systems Integrators (SIs).
  • Assess their Martech stack and propose integration strategies using our public API and custom components.
  • Conduct API walkthroughs and technical deep dives to showcase how our platform fits into their ecosystem.
  • Translate business use cases into API-based workflows that automate and optimize marketing processes.
  • Occasionally, assist as a Sales Engineer during sales cycles

Solution Design & Prototyping

  • Design custom API solutions that enable seamless data flow between our platform and third-party Martech tools.
  • Work closely with third-party development teams, Systems Integrators (SIs), and digital agencies to ensure smooth implementation.
  • Assist prospects’ internal and external development teams in architecting and implementing API-based integrations.
  • Recommend best practices for security, scalability, and performance of API implementations.

Third-Party Developer & Systems Integrator Collaboration

  • Build strong relationships with Systems Integrators, digital agencies, and consulting firms that help prospects and customers implement their Martech stack.
  • Provide enablement sessions and technical workshops for third-party developers working with our API.
  • Assist in evaluating and onboarding integration partners to expand our platform’s reach.
  • Work with Customer Success to hand off integration projects to third-party developers when needed.
  • Develop integration guides, SDKs, and best practices to help external teams build on our platform effectively.

Technical Enablement & Documentation

  • Provide technical guidance to new customers during onboarding to ensure smooth integration.
  • Collaborate with Product and Engineering teams to improve API usability based on customer and partner feedback and make Roadmap requests.
  • Contribute to API documentation, sample code, and developer guides to enhance self-service adoption.
  • Train internal teams (sales, customer success) on API capabilities and integration strategies.

Innovation & Thought Leadership

  • Identify emerging integration trends and propose new use cases for our API.
  • Explore opportunities to create pre-built connectors, SDKs, or automation templates for common Martech integrations.
  • Work with Product Management and Engineering to inject their observations and point of view into the Roadmapping process.
  • Represent [Your Company] at industry events, webinars, and customer workshops as an API expert.

Qualifications

Must-Have Skills

  • 3-5+ years of experience in Solution Architecture, Pre-Sales Engineering, or API Integration roles.
  • Strong understanding of RESTful APIs, webhooks, OAuth authentication, and data integrations.
  • Experience working with third-party developers, Systems Integrators (SIs), or implementation partners.
  • Familiarity with Martech tools such as Marketo, SFMC, Pardot, Braze, Iterable, HubSpot, Oracle Responsys, Adobe Campaign, etc.
  • Ability to write and debug API calls (Postman, cURL, Python, JavaScript, or similar tools).
  • Excellent communication skills to bridge techn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Strong problem-solving skills with a consultative approach.

Nice-to-Have Skills

  • Experience with low-code/no-code automation tools (Zapier, Workato, Tray.io).
  • Familiarity with event-driven architectures and data pipeline integrations.
  • Knowledge of data security, compliance (GDPR, CCPA), and API rate-limiting best practices.
  • Experience in B2B SaaS, Martech ecosystems, and partner ecosystems.
